Web8 mei 2024 · How many times do Buddhist pray daily? of a re-enactment of the Buddha’s life in liturgical celebrations. three times a day (morning offering, noon or afternoon … Webprayer wheel, Tibetan mani chos ’khor, in Tibetan Buddhism, a mechanical device the use of which is equivalent to the recitation of a mantra (sacred syllable or verse). The prayer wheel consists of a hollow metal cylinder, often beautifully embossed, mounted on a rod handle and containing a tightly wound scroll printed with a mantra.
